AC RYAN VEOLO Android Media Streamer Review

Rating: 8.0.

AC Ryan have been at the forefront of easy to use, compact media streaming devices in 2011 and today we are looking at their latest VEOLO Android Media Streamer. This product is a ‘smart android hub' which is sold as a complete entertainment experience. AC Ryan also promise a low power draw, so it could be an economical solution to reduce your energy footprint.

I always liked AC RYAN's PLAYON! products, having reviewed most of the range on Kitguru in the last year. They delivered a small physical footprint with support for a wide array of media files and proved a popular choice among the enthusiast audience.

The VEOLO is based around Android 2.2 (codename ‘Froyo') and can be used to interact with the internet and to stream media files you may have stored on a local network.

Features Overview:

  • Internet TV web browser, with HTML5, Adobe Flash & Chrome V8 JavaScript support
  • Apps and Widgets via AndroidPIT
  • Full HD Network Media Streamer, with the most format support
  • VEOLO 3-in-1 Remote Control, incl. QWERTY keyboard and wireless pointer
  • Gigabit 10/100/1000Mbps wired LAN and Built-in wireless 802.11 b/g/n
